Purpose of electric vehicle charging module

Jan 02, 2025

 

The purpose of electric vehicle charging module is mainly reflected in the following aspects:

 

1. Power conversion and transmission


The charging module is the core component of the DC charging equipment of new energy vehicles. Its main function is to convert the AC power in the power grid into DC power for battery charging. This is achieved through power conversion processes such as rectification, inversion, and filtering, ensuring that electric vehicles can stably and reliably receive charging energy.

3. Meeting diversified charging needs


With the diversification of electric vehicle types, higher requirements are also placed on the technical performance of the charging module. The charging module needs to be more intelligent, modular, high-power density, and support multiple charging protocols to meet the charging needs of different types of electric vehicles. For example, for electric vehicles that need to be charged quickly, the charging module needs to have a higher power output capacity; while for electric vehicles that need to be charged slowly for a long time, the charging module needs to have a more stable output performance and lower standby loss.

5. Intelligent management and remote monitoring


With the development of Internet of Things technology, intelligent management, remote monitoring and data analysis functions of charging modules and charging stations have also become new market demands. Through the intelligent management system, key indicators such as the working status, output power, and charging efficiency of the charging module can be monitored in real time, and potential problems can be discovered and handled in a timely manner. At the same time, charging resources can be optimized and configured to improve user experience and charging efficiency.
